Abstract

An installation support (100) installed and fixed on an installation panel (20) having an installation hole (21), the installation support (100) comprising a substrate (11) and a columnar buckle (19); and the columnar buckle (19) is provided on the installation surface of the substrate (11), and passes through and buckles with the installation hole (21) to fix the installation support (100) to the installation panel (20). Also provided is a box (10) comprising the installation support (100). The installation support (100) can be quickly installed and fixed to the installation panel (20), has a simple structure, and is convenient for quick installation and disassembling. The installation support (100) cooperates with the box (10), thus saving time in the installation and disassembling process of the box (10) and the installation panel (20).

现有生活中,人们逐渐对于盛放东西的盒子趋向于简单化安装。例如,在餐馆的餐桌上或汽车上放置的纸巾盒子,不仅希望能够使纸巾盒子有效固定在餐桌上或汽车上,而且也希望能够在不需要使用纸巾盒子时,将纸巾盒子从餐桌上或汽车上移除,同时还能保证餐桌和汽车的美观。In the existing life, people tend to simplify the installation of boxes that hold things. For example, a tissue box placed on a restaurant table or in a car not only hopes to effectively hold the tissue box on the table or in the car, but also hopes to be able to take the tissue box from the table or the car when the tissue box is not needed. It is removed and the appearance of the dining table and the car is guaranteed.
现有技术中,盒子的安装方式,一般均采用较复杂的方式进行安装,如通过电钻分别在该盒子上以及与该盒子相配合安装的安装面板上进行多处钻孔,从而,通过多个相互配合的螺栓和螺母将该盒子锁紧固定在该安装面板上。如图1所示,现有技术中盒子10与安装面板20的安装结构包括盒子10以及与该盒子10对应安装的安装面板20,该安装面板20和盒子10对应安装的位置均通过电钻钻孔,并在钻孔处通过螺栓30和螺母40将该盒子10与安装面板20进行固定连接;而且在该盒子10与安装面板20拆卸时,需要逐一对已经固定了的螺栓30和螺母40进行拆卸。In the prior art, the installation manner of the box is generally installed in a more complicated manner, such as multiple drilling on the box and the mounting panel mounted with the box by the electric drill, thereby Cooperating bolts and nuts secure the box to the mounting panel. As shown in FIG. 1, the mounting structure of the box 10 and the mounting panel 20 in the prior art comprises a box 10 and a mounting panel 20 corresponding to the box 10, and the mounting panel 20 and the box 10 are respectively mounted by electric drill holes. And fixing the box 10 to the mounting panel 20 through the bolt 30 and the nut 40 at the drilling hole; and when the box 10 and the mounting panel 20 are detached, it is necessary to disassemble the bolt 30 and the nut 40 which have been fixed one by one. .
然而,对于以上描述的盒子,由于需要多个螺栓和螺母固定在安装面板,使得安装和拆卸操作步骤都比较繁琐,因此,盒子在安装和拆卸过程中使用的时间都比较长。However, with the above-described case, since a plurality of bolts and nuts are required to be fixed to the mounting panel, the installation and disassembly steps are cumbersome, and therefore, the box is used for a long time during installation and disassembly.

如图3A所示,该安装支架100包括基板11和柱状卡扣19,该柱状卡扣19为空心结构的柱状卡扣19,并设置在该基板11的安装面上。由于该柱状卡扣19设置有空心结构,在该柱状卡扣19进行安装固定时可能产生形变,从而使得该安装支架100快速安装。As shown in FIG. 3A, the mounting bracket 100 includes a base plate 11 and a columnar buckle 19, which is a columnar buckle 19 of a hollow structure and is disposed on a mounting surface of the substrate 11. Since the columnar buckle 19 is provided with a hollow structure, deformation may occur when the columnar buckle 19 is mounted and fixed, so that the mounting bracket 100 is quickly installed.
其中,如图3A所示,空心结构的柱状卡扣19包括卡接件12和辅助件13。Wherein, as shown in FIG. 3A, the cylindrical buckle 19 of the hollow structure includes the engaging member 12 and the auxiliary member 13.
结合图2所示,该卡接件12用于卡固在与安装支架100相配合的安装面板20的安装孔21内,从而能够在该柱状卡扣19穿入安装孔21后,通过该卡接件12卡接在安装孔21,使得该安装支架100与安装面板20固定安装;其中,该卡接件12为包括弹性基爪121的卡固结构,该弹性基爪121设置在该卡接件12上。As shown in FIG. 2 , the latching member 12 is configured to be locked in the mounting hole 21 of the mounting panel 20 that cooperates with the mounting bracket 100 , so that the card can pass through the mounting hole 21 after passing through the mounting hole 21 . The connector 12 is fastened to the mounting hole 21 such that the mounting bracket 100 is fixedly mounted to the mounting panel 20; wherein the latching member 12 is a securing structure including an elastic base claw 121, and the elastic base claw 121 is disposed on the latching On the 12th.
该辅助件13为用于辅助该卡接件12相卡接的辅助结构,该辅助件13与卡接件 12同时穿入相配合的安装孔21中,与卡接件12之间紧密连接,避免该卡接件12穿入安装孔21后比较松动,保证该卡接件12卡接固定后的稳定性,避免脱落,且该辅助件13的长度与卡接件12的长度相同,该辅助件13与该卡接件12相比,没有设置弹性基爪。The auxiliary member 13 is an auxiliary structure for assisting the snap-fit of the clip member 12, and the auxiliary member 13 and the clip member 12 is inserted into the matching mounting hole 21 at the same time, and is tightly connected with the engaging member 12 to prevent the locking member 12 from loosening after being inserted into the mounting hole 21, thereby ensuring stability after the engaging member 12 is locked and fixed. The length of the auxiliary member 13 is the same as the length of the clip member 12. The auxiliary member 13 is not provided with an elastic base claw as compared with the clip member 12.
而且,该卡接件12与辅助件13相互间隔设置,且该卡接件12与两侧相邻的辅助件13之间设置有间隙17,该卡接件12上设置弹性基爪121,该弹性基爪121的爪身方向为远离柱状卡扣19的轴心方向。在本实施例中,可参看图3A所示的弹性基爪121,该弹性基爪121设置在该卡接件12上,且该弹性基爪121的形状可为圆形结构或斜形结构,如果该安装支架100在安装固定时需要经常拆卸,可将该弹性基爪121设置成圆形结构,便于快速拔出;如果该安装支架100在安装固定时不需要经常拆卸,也可以将该弹性基爪在卡接件12上设置成一斜形结构或楔形结构,使得拔出过程中需要通过外力作用于弹性基爪,进而将该卡接件12拔出。Moreover, the latching member 12 and the auxiliary member 13 are spaced apart from each other, and a gap 17 is disposed between the latching member 12 and the auxiliary member 13 adjacent to the two sides, and the latching member 12 is provided with an elastic base claw 121. The direction of the claw body of the elastic base claw 121 is away from the axial direction of the columnar buckle 19. In this embodiment, the elastic base claws 121 are disposed on the engaging member 12, and the elastic base claws 121 may have a circular structure or a diagonal structure. If the mounting bracket 100 needs to be disassembled frequently during installation and fixing, the elastic claws 121 can be arranged in a circular structure for quick extraction; if the mounting bracket 100 does not need to be disassembled frequently during installation and fixing, the elasticity can also be used. The base claw is disposed on the engaging member 12 in an inclined structure or a wedge-shaped structure, so that an external force is applied to the elastic base claw during the pulling out process, and the engaging member 12 is pulled out.
在本实施例中,该弹性基爪121可至少设置在该卡接件12的顶端和中间位置(在附图中未示出)中的任意一处。而且,参考图2所示,当安装面板20的厚度大于柱状卡扣19的长度时,该弹性基爪121可以设置在该卡接件12上的任意位置,该安装面板20上设置的安装孔21内侧设置有卡槽,在安装支架100与安装面板20安装时,该柱状卡扣19穿入安装孔21,通过该弹性基爪121与该卡槽相配合卡接,将该卡接件12固定在安装孔21内;当该卡接件12的中间位置设置有弹性基爪121时,可通过该卡接件12中间位置的弹性基爪121与安装孔21卡接,同时该安装面板20的厚度与柱状卡扣19的位置可不考虑,但是,当该安装面板20的厚度小于柱状卡扣19的位置时,该卡接件12的中间位置必须设置弹性基爪121,同时,该安装孔21内侧设置有卡槽,当安装支架100需要与安装面板20安装时,该柱状卡扣19穿入安装孔21,通过该卡槽与该弹性基爪121配合卡接,将该卡接件12卡接固定在该安装孔21内。In the present embodiment, the elastic base claws 121 may be disposed at least at any of the top end and the intermediate position (not shown in the drawings) of the clip member 12. Moreover, referring to FIG. 2, when the thickness of the mounting panel 20 is greater than the length of the column buckle 19, the elastic base claw 121 may be disposed at any position on the clip 12, and the mounting hole provided on the mounting panel 20 The inner side of the 21 is provided with a card slot. When the mounting bracket 100 and the mounting panel 20 are mounted, the column buckle 19 penetrates into the mounting hole 21, and the elastic base claw 121 cooperates with the card slot to engage the card member 12. The fixing member 21 is fixed in the mounting hole 21; when the elastic base claw 121 is disposed at an intermediate position of the engaging member 12, the elastic base claw 121 at the intermediate position of the engaging member 12 is engaged with the mounting hole 21, and the mounting panel 20 is mounted. The thickness and the position of the column buckle 19 may be disregarded, but when the thickness of the mounting panel 20 is smaller than the position of the column buckle 19, the intermediate position of the clip 12 must be provided with the elastic base claw 121, and at the same time, the mounting hole The inner side of the 21 is provided with a card slot. When the mounting bracket 100 needs to be mounted with the mounting panel 20, the column buckle 19 penetrates into the mounting hole 21, and the card slot is engaged with the elastic base claw 121, and the card member 12 is engaged. The snap fit is fixed in the mounting hole 21.
在本发明的实施例中,如图3A所示,并参考图2的优选实施例,该柱状卡扣19为圆柱形卡扣,该圆柱形卡扣为空心结构,此时,该安装面板20上设置的安装孔21即为圆形安装孔。该柱状卡扣19为一筒状结构,该柱状卡扣19设置在基板11上,在该筒状结构与基板11连接处分别设置多个开槽将该筒状结构分为多个均等的部分,即卡接件12和辅助件13,而该卡接件12上设置有弹性基爪121;该卡接件12与辅助件13之间始终有一定间隙17。具体的,该柱状卡扣19的外径大小与该安装孔21的孔径大小相等,该柱状卡扣19的卡接件12与辅助件13穿入安装孔21。由 于该卡接件12和辅助件13之间设置有间隙17,从而在该卡接件12与辅助件13穿入该安装孔21的过程中,该卡接件12与辅助件13可以在该间隙17范围内向该柱状卡扣19的中心位置产生形变,且由于间隙17的作用不会导致卡接件12和辅助件13产生形变时损坏。In the embodiment of the present invention, as shown in FIG. 3A and referring to the preferred embodiment of FIG. 2, the column buckle 19 is a cylindrical buckle, and the cylindrical buckle is a hollow structure. At this time, the mounting panel 20 is The mounting hole 21 provided above is a circular mounting hole. The columnar buckle 19 is a cylindrical structure. The columnar buckle 19 is disposed on the substrate 11. A plurality of slots are respectively formed at the junction of the cylindrical structure and the substrate 11 to divide the tubular structure into a plurality of equal parts. That is, the engaging member 12 and the auxiliary member 13 are provided, and the engaging member 12 is provided with an elastic base claw 121; there is always a certain gap 17 between the engaging member 12 and the auxiliary member 13. Specifically, the outer diameter of the columnar buckle 19 is equal to the aperture of the mounting hole 21, and the clip 12 and the auxiliary member 13 of the column buckle 19 penetrate the mounting hole 21. By A gap 17 is disposed between the latching member 12 and the auxiliary member 13, so that the latching member 12 and the auxiliary member 13 can be in the process of inserting the engaging member 12 and the auxiliary member 13 into the mounting hole 21 The center position of the columnar buckle 19 is deformed in the range of the gap 17, and the damage of the clip 12 and the auxiliary member 13 is not caused by the action of the gap 17.
另外,如图3A所示,并参考图2,本发明提出的安装支架100的实施例中,该安装支架100包括基板11和设置在基板11上的柱状卡扣19,该柱状卡扣19包括卡接件12和辅助件13,该卡接件12具有一定斜度,且该卡接件12向远离该柱状卡扣19的轴心方向倾斜;便于在安装支架100拆卸的过程中,由于该卡接件12的斜度,使该卡接件12和辅助件13在拆卸拔出时,使该卡接件12和辅助件13能够快速产生形变,使该柱状卡扣19比较容易地脱离出来。当该柱状卡扣19与相配合设置的安装孔21卡接后需要拔出时,由于该卡接件12具有一定斜度,使得在该柱状卡扣19向外拔出时,该卡接件12呈一定斜度容易产生形变,从而使该弹性基爪121脱离与该安装孔21的卡接位置,便于将柱状卡扣19快速从安装孔21中拔出。In addition, as shown in FIG. 3A and referring to FIG. 2, in the embodiment of the mounting bracket 100 proposed by the present invention, the mounting bracket 100 includes a substrate 11 and a column buckle 19 disposed on the substrate 11, the column buckle 19 includes The engaging member 12 and the auxiliary member 13 have a certain inclination, and the engaging member 12 is inclined away from the axial direction of the cylindrical buckle 19; in the process of disassembling the mounting bracket 100, The inclination of the engaging member 12 enables the engaging member 12 and the auxiliary member 13 to be deformed rapidly when the engaging member 12 and the auxiliary member 13 are removed and pulled out, so that the cylindrical buckle 19 is relatively easily separated. . When the column buckle 19 needs to be pulled out after being engaged with the matching mounting hole 21, the card member 12 has a certain inclination, so that when the column buckle 19 is pulled out, the card member 12 is easily deformed by a certain inclination, so that the elastic base claw 121 is disengaged from the mounting position of the mounting hole 21, and the columnar buckle 19 is quickly pulled out from the mounting hole 21.
